the procedure. Core Responsibilities and Essential Functions
Patient Care - Obtains complete clinical history, gathers
examination data and assesses for contraindicating conditions. -
Follows established procedures for the administration of contrast
medias so that no patient condition deteriorates, and no patient
suffers undue pain, due to error or poor technique. - Ensures that
all studies have proper patient identification. - Reviews images
for clinically acceptable results and releases patients. - Responds
to emergency situations. - Assists other technologists in all
modalities when needed. - Observes patient condition and properly
evaluates situations when physician intervention is necessary so
that no patient condition deteriorates. - Verifies correct identity
of patient prior to performing a procedure according to hospital
policy and procedure. - Ensures patient's privacy and comfort is
accommodated. Maintains patients dignity throughout the
exam/procedure. - Demonstrates competence in the determination and
application of appropriate procedures, equipment, supplies and
techniques based on the age of patients. - Organizes schedule, time
and priorities so that required activities are accomplished within
designated time frames. - Follows physicians instructions when
assisting with procedures and exams. - Understands, demonstrates
and documents pre-procedure verification and Time Out process when
appropriate. - Demonstrates and understands pre-and-post procedural
care. - Preps the patient for procedure. - Demonstrates and
understands sterile technique. - Prepares trays and catheters for
procedures, participates in biopsies if applicable. - Demonstrates
proficiency on the Dynacad if applicable. - Prepares and may
administer contrast. - Verifies order is with contrast, checks
patient GFR (labs) and dosing of contrast is weight based. - Uses
appropriate safety devices to protect patients hearing during exam.
- Understands anatomical positioning, correct labeling of body
parts, and infant immobilizer. - Knows cross sectional anatomy,
includes all appropriate anatomy. - Uses critical thinking skills.
- Seeks clarification on ambiguous orders. Equipment - Demonstrates
the ability to adjust technique so that patient receives the best
study possible and that image quality is maintained. - Reports
problems regarding malfunctioning equipment to supervisor or
service provider, so that problem can be corrected in a timely
manner. - Cleans, disinfects and maintains equipment in accordance
with infection control policy and department cleaning schedule. -
Ability to operate patient monitoring system. Education and
